新聞中心
微信應(yīng)用把傳統(tǒng)的用戶體驗(yàn)提升到新的高度,而Redis具有的功能也能對(duì)其極大的發(fā)揮。我們可以靈活地采用Redis,從而讓微信用戶獲得最佳的體驗(yàn)。

Redis可以支持微信的消息推送服務(wù):通過將微信消息存儲(chǔ)在Redis數(shù)據(jù)庫(kù)中,再基于它的發(fā)布/訂閱模式,實(shí)時(shí)推送到微信客戶端。憑借Redis的靈活性和高性能,可以在短時(shí)間內(nèi)將信息推送給大量微信用戶,使微信應(yīng)用能夠更好地體現(xiàn)其實(shí)時(shí)性。
此外,Redis可以為聊天等功能提供實(shí)時(shí)讀寫服務(wù),從而改善和提升微信的效率、穩(wěn)定性及用戶的體驗(yàn)。實(shí)際上,在微信小程序中,也可以利用Redis來存儲(chǔ)用戶登錄信息;此外,還可以采用Redis作為存儲(chǔ)空間,用以存儲(chǔ)特定類型的數(shù)據(jù)(比如社交網(wǎng)絡(luò)上的用戶信息和頭像),相比起傳統(tǒng)的MySQL數(shù)據(jù)庫(kù),Redis可以為微信提供更高效的讀寫服務(wù)。
我們還可以使用Redis的緩存功能,可以把微信應(yīng)用中的一些常用數(shù)據(jù)進(jìn)行緩存,以提高系統(tǒng)的讀寫效率,使得用戶可以快速和安全地訪問其需要的數(shù)據(jù)。比如在微信應(yīng)用的商城頻道中,我們可以將最熱門的商品信息緩存在Redis中,這樣用戶在每次訪問時(shí),可以快速地獲取所需信息,從而提升用戶體驗(yàn)。以下是一段示例代碼,可以用來讀取Redis中存儲(chǔ)的商品信息:
“`Python
import redis
# 連接Redis
r = redis.Redis(host=’127.0.0.1′, port=6379, db=0)
# 讀取商品信息
product_list = r.get(‘product_list’)
# 將商品信息發(fā)送到前端
微信小程序的體驗(yàn)可以有效提升到一個(gè)新的水平,因?yàn)樗軌蛲ㄟ^Redis靈活地實(shí)現(xiàn)消息推送服務(wù)、實(shí)時(shí)的讀寫服務(wù)以及可靠的緩存服務(wù),Strong出更優(yōu)的體驗(yàn)效果。
成都網(wǎng)站營(yíng)銷推廣找創(chuàng)新互聯(lián),全國(guó)分站站群網(wǎng)站搭建更好做SEO營(yíng)銷。
創(chuàng)新互聯(lián)(www.cdcxhl.com)四川成都IDC基礎(chǔ)服務(wù)商,價(jià)格厚道。提供成都服務(wù)器托管租用、綿陽服務(wù)器租用托管、重慶服務(wù)器托管租用、貴陽服務(wù)器機(jī)房服務(wù)器托管租用。
網(wǎng)頁標(biāo)題:微信中利用Redis盡情發(fā)揮強(qiáng)大功能(微信redis是什么)
文章源于:http://www.dlmjj.cn/article/dhgpshe.html


咨詢
建站咨詢
